Can I use slicing cucumbers for pickles? I had issues with my cuc's this year something was eating the little sprouts. So I kept reseeding. :D Sow I have an abundance of slicing but no pickling. What should I do with them??

Any suggestions?

g
 
I used slicing cucumbers last year, in fact I used my burpless cucumbers for pickles last year and everyone that tried them loved them, made relish out of them also, the one thing I suggest is to pick them before they get too big, I personally don't like the big seeds in my pickles. I try to pick them when they are about 1 1/2 inches across in size, the longer the more slices you get!!!! Lynn :cool:
